#f68d0c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f68d0c is composed of 96.5% red, 55.3%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 42.7% magenta, 95.1%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 33.1 degrees, a saturation of 92.9% and a lightness of 50.6%. #f68d0c color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ff18 with #ed1b00. Closest websafe color is: #ff9900.

Shades and Tints of #f68d0c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030200 is the darkest color, while #fef7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#f68d0c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#828180 is the less saturated color, while #f68d0c is the most saturated one.
